A fluorite mine in Devonian limestone. Located on the SE flank of Hicks Dome summit near Hicks.

The Rose Mine lies near Hicks School, about eight miles north of Rosiclare. Two open pits, 20 feet in maximum depth, one about 25 feet by 100 feet and the other 25 feet by 75 feet, constitute the principal development work. A small steam shovel was used in excavating the pits. A caved shaft said to be about 100 feet deep is not on any vein.

Fluorite in place was seen only near the center of the larger pit where three feet of pure fluorite was exposed. The yield of the mine was wholly ‘gravel spar’ which was won from the weathered incoherent surface material.
(Bastin 1931)

At this small abandoned mine (Rose Mine), situated in the SE ¼ sec. 30, T. 11 S., R. 8 E., some pieces of fluorspar of such character as to suggest a likely source of the mineral for optical purposes were obtained from the dump. It was slightly tinted, crystalline, showing no double refraction, and small pieces were remarkably free of flaws. Much of it, however, contained enclosed grains of pyrite and chalcopyrite. (Weller et al. 1920, 303-304)
